Understanding Game Variety and Quality
A cornerstone of any successful online casino is the diversity and quality of its game library. Players are increasingly seeking a wide range of options, extending beyond traditional table games and slot machines. Modern platforms now frequently incorporate live dealer games, offering an immersive and interactive experience that closely replicates the atmosphere of a brick-and-mortar casino. The inclusion of titles from reputable software providers is a strong indicator of fairness and reliability. Providers like NetEnt, Microgaming, and Play'n GO are known for their innovative game designs, high-quality graphics, and, crucially, their use of certified random number generators (RNGs). These RNGs ensure that the outcomes of each game are genuinely random and unbiased, providing a level playing field for all players.
The range of game types available can be quite extensive. Slot games, in particular, come in countless variations, from classic three-reel slots to modern video slots featuring complex bonus rounds and immersive themes. Table game enthusiasts can find a variety of options, including bl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and poker, each with its own unique set of rules and strategies. For those seeking a more interactive experience, live dealer games offer the opportunity to play against real croupiers in real-time, streamed directly to your device.

Understanding the Return to Player (RTP) percentage can influence your game choices, as it indicates the theoretical payout rate over a prolonged period. Higher RTP percentages generally suggest a more favorable outcome for the player, although it’s important to remember that RTP is a statistical average and does not guarantee winnings in any individual session.
Navigating Bonuses and Promotions
Online casinos frequently entice new players with a variety of bonuses and promotions. These can range from welcome bonuses, which typically involve matching a percentage of your initial deposit, to free spins, which allow you to play slot games without risking your own funds. Reload bonuses are offered to existing players to encourage continued play, while loyalty programs reward frequent players with exclusive benefits. However, it’s crucial to carefully read the terms and conditions associated with each bonus offer, as they often come with wagering requirements. These requirements specify the amount you need to wager before you can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us.
Wagering requirements can significantly impact the overall value of a bonus. For example, a 100% match bonus with a 40x wagering requirement means that you need to wager 40 times the b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. It’s also important to check which games contribute towards fulfilling the wagering requirements, as some games may have a lower contribution percentage than others. Understanding these nuances is essential for making informed decisions about which bonuses to claim and how best to maximize their potential benefits.
Analyzing Bonus Structures
The intricacies of bonus structures vary significantly between different casinos. Some casinos offer “sticky” bonuses, which means that the bonus amount itself cannot be withdrawn, only the winnings generated from it. Others offer “non-sticky” bonuses, which allow you to withdraw your initial deposit without any wagering requirements, but you forfeit the bonus amount if you do so. Furthermore, some bonuses are limited to specific games, while others offer greater flexibility. Comparing the terms and conditions of different bonuses can help you identify the most advantageous offers and avoid those with unfavorable restrictions. A key consideration is the time limit for fulfilling the wagering requirements, as bonuses typically expire after a certain period.

Ensuring Security and Fair Play
In the realm of online casinos, security and fair play are paramount. Reputable platforms employ robust security measures to protect your personal and financial information, including encryption technology and secure payment gateways. Licensing and regulation by recognized authorities, such as the Malta Gaming Authority or the UK Gambling Commission, are strong indicators of a casino’s commitment to fair play and responsible gambling. These regulatory bodies impose strict standards and conduct regular audits to ensure that casinos operate in a transparent and ethical manner.
Independent testing of game fairness by organizations like eCOGRA provides further assurance that the games are truly random and unbiased. These organizations use sophisticated algorithms to analyze game outcomes and verify that they conform to industry standards. Looking for the eCOGRA seal of approval is a good way to identify casinos that prioritize fairness and transparency. It’s also essential to ensure that the casino offers secure payment options, such as credit cards, e-wallets, and bank transfers, and that withdrawals are processed promptly and efficiently.

Payment Methods and Withdrawal Processes
The availability of convenient and secure payment methods is a critical factor when selecting an online casino. Most platforms offer a variety of options, including credit cards (Visa, Mastercard), e-wallets (PayPal, Skrill, Neteller), bank transfers, and, increasingly, cryptocurrencies. Each payment method has its own advantages and disadvantages, in terms of transaction fees, processing times, and security features. E-wallets, for example, often offer faster withdrawals than bank transfers, but may charge higher fees.
Understanding the casino’s withdrawal policies is equally important. Withdrawal times can vary depending on the chosen payment method and the casino’s internal processing procedures. Some casinos may impose withdrawal limits, restricting the amount you can withdraw in a single transaction or over a specific period. It’s also essential to verify the casino’s Know Your Customer (KYC) procedures, which require you to provide documentation to verify your identity before you can withdraw funds. This is a standard security measure designed to prevent fraud and money laundering.
